In the dynamic field of product design, it's important to grasp the differences between wireframes, prototypes and mockups to create effective user experiences.
Each tool serves a unique purpose, from laying down the foundational structure to simulating real user interactions, ensuring that your vision becomes a polished reality.
Understanding these differences can improve teamwork, simplify your design process and help you create a product that truly connects with users.
Understand the Fundamental Differences Between Wireframes, Prototypes and Mockups
When you start exploring product design, you'll often come across terms like wireframes, prototypes and mockups. At first glance, they might seem quite similar, but each serves a unique purpose in the design process. Grasping these differences can help you work more efficiently and ensure you're using the right tools at the appropriate stages, which will lead to a better final product.
Wireframes serve as the backbone of your design. They outline the essential structure and functionality of a product or feature without getting lost in details like colors or images. Think of them as a blueprint that helps you visualize the layout and content hierarchy, enabling you to concentrate on how users will engage with the product. This phase is important for collecting early feedback and ensuring that teams are aligned on key functionalities, helping everyone stay on the same wavelength before moving on to the finer details of design.
Prototypes are where things really start to come to life. They offer a more hands-on experience, closely resembling the final product with clickable features that mimic real user interactions. If you're looking to test usability and enhance user journeys, prototypes are essential. They allow you to collect important feedback through user testing, ensuring that the product not only looks good but also performs well in real-world scenarios.
Mockups, meanwhile, exist in the middle ground. They provide a static representation of the product with more detailed visual elements like colors, fonts and logos. While they don't offer interactivity like prototypes, mockups are key for visual storytelling. They help detect inconsistencies in design and refine the visual hierarchy before any coding begins. Think of mockups as the skin of your design, helping to establish a visual identity that resonates with users.
What Is a Wireframe and What Purpose Does It Serve?
A wireframe is essentially a low-fidelity sketch or diagram that outlines the basic structure of a web page or app. It focuses on layout and functionality rather than the visual design, often displayed in grayscale with simple shapes and text. This simplicity is by design; wireframes are meant to facilitate brainstorming and discussion by eliminating distractions from detailed visuals.
The primary purpose of a wireframe is to gain consensus and collect feedback on core functionalities early in the design process. By showcasing the essential elements and their arrangement, designers can ensure that everyone from product managers to stakeholders understands how the product will work. This early stage is vital because it allows teams to identify potential issues and make adjustments before investing more time and resources into higher-fidelity designs.
Clarify What a Prototype Is and When to Use It
Prototypes take things a step further. They are high-fidelity models that mimic the final product's look and feel, often including interactive elements that allow users to engage with the design. Think of a prototype as a working demo of your product, where users can click through screens and experience the flow of the application as they would with the final version.
When should you use a prototype? They're most beneficial in the later stages of the design process, particularly when you want to validate your design decisions through user testing. Prototypes enable you to gather actionable feedback on user interactions, helping you refine usability and functionality before the product goes into development. This stage is all about testing assumptions and ensuring that your design aligns with user needs and expectations.
Define Mockups and Their Role in the Design Process
Mockups serve as a bridge between wireframes and prototypes. They are static, high-fidelity representations that incorporate design elements like colors, typography and imagery, giving a clearer picture of how the final product will look. While mockups don’t offer interactivity, they provide a visual guide that helps teams communicate about the design effectively.
The role of mockups in the design process is essential for fine-tuning visual details and spotting any inconsistencies before development starts. They provide a way for stakeholders and team members to envision the final product and brainstorm possible improvements. By concentrating on the design's aesthetics, mockups help create a cohesive visual identity that aligns with the brand’s objectives.
Wireframes, prototypes and mockups each play distinct roles in the design process. Wireframes set the foundation, prototypes let us interact and test ideas, while mockups concentrate on polishing the visuals. By grasping these differences, we can streamline our design workflow and create products that truly connect with users.
Compare Wireframes and Prototypes: Key Differences and Similarities
Diving into design means it's important to understand the differences between wireframes and prototypes. These two tools play distinct roles in the design process and knowing when to use each can greatly enhance your project's effectiveness. Wireframes act like blueprints for a building, outlining the structure and layout without delving into all the fine details. Prototypes, however, take those blueprints and make them tangible, allowing you to test functionality and user interactions. It's not just about what they are; it's about using them the right way at the right time.
Wireframes are typically low-fidelity sketches that focus on the overall layout and user flow. They include essential elements like navigation and content placement without delving into colors, fonts or intricate design details. This simplicity is what makes them useful for early-stage discussions and getting quick feedback from stakeholders. Prototypes, however, are high-fidelity representations that simulate the final product's look and feel. They incorporate interactions, animations and transitions, making them indispensable for usability testing and gathering user feedback. By understanding these differences, you can better navigate your design process and choose the right tool for the job.
Is a Wireframe the Same as a Prototype?
Wireframes and prototypes play different roles in the design process and confusing the two can lead to some miscommunication. You can think of a wireframe as a simple sketch that outlines the layout and flow of your design, emphasizing functionality over appearance. It highlights the "what" and "where," showing the placement of various elements and how users will navigate through them. Prototypes, on the other hand, are interactive, allowing you to see how real users might engage with your design. They focus on the "how," simulating the user experience, which is important for testing concepts and refining functionality before moving into development.
In essence, while both tools are vital, they cater to different stages of the design process. Wireframes are typically used in the early phases to establish a clear understanding of the layout and functionality. Prototypes come into play later when you need to see how users will interact with the product in a more realistic context.
How Wireframe Design Differs from Prototype Functionality
The design of a wireframe is mostly about simplicity and clarity. Think of it as a rough sketch that conveys the basic structure without distractions. It uses basic shapes and lines, often in black and white, to represent where different elements will go. This lack of detail encourages focus on functionality rather than aesthetics, allowing teams to align on the core features of the product.
Prototype functionality is where the real excitement starts. Prototypes breathe life into wireframes by adding interactive features, like clickable buttons and transitions that illustrate how users might move between screens. This level of interactivity is essential for testing user flows and spotting any potential problems before development kicks off. While wireframes outline what the product should achieve, prototypes show how it will actually work in a real user setting.
When to Use Wireframes vs. Prototypes in Your Project
Deciding between wireframes and prototypes really depends on where you are in your project. If you're at the beginning and need to visualize the basic layout and structure, wireframes are the best choice. They allow you to clarify your ideas and gather early feedback without getting caught up in visual design details. This approach is particularly beneficial during the discovery phase, where making quick adjustments can lead to a better understanding of the product's requirements.
Once you have a solid wireframe and have gathered feedback, it’s time to transition to prototypes. This is particularly important when you want to test user interactions and get a feel for the overall experience. Prototypes are perfect for user testing sessions where you can observe how real users interact with your design. They allow for iterative refinements based on that feedback, ensuring that the final product is not only visually appealing but also functional and user-friendly. In short, start with wireframes for structure, then move to prototypes for interaction. This approach will help streamline your design workflow and lead to better outcomes.
Create Effective Wireframes and Prototypes with the Right Tools
Creating wireframes and prototypes is an essential step in the design process and having the right tools can significantly impact your work. Whether you're brainstorming initial concepts or developing detailed models that closely mimic the final product, the tools you select can boost both your efficiency and creativity. Fortunately, there are plenty of options available, each designed to meet different needs and preferences.
When it comes to wireframing, think about how you want to visualize your ideas. If you enjoy the tactile feel of pen on paper, traditional methods can be incredibly liberating. Grab some drawing tools and a notepad and you can whip up quick sketches that capture your thoughts without getting bogged down in details. However, if you prefer the convenience of digital tools, software like Balsamiq and Sketch provides an excellent platform for creating clean, structured wireframes. These tools allow you to drag and drop elements, making adjustments on the fly, which can be a huge time-saver. Plus, they often come with built-in templates to help you get started quickly.
Recommended Tools for Wireframe Design
For those leaning towards digital wireframing, Balsamiq is a fantastic choice. It's designed specifically for low-fidelity wireframes, allowing you to focus on layout and functionality without getting distracted by colors or fonts. The interface is simple, making it easy to create and modify wireframes rapidly. Another great tool is Figma, which not only supports wireframing but also collaborative features. This means multiple team members can work on a design in real-time, which is perfect for brainstorming sessions.
If you find yourself needing something more robust, Adobe XD offers a seamless experience for both wireframes and prototypes. Its versatility allows you to transition smoothly from sketching your ideas to building interactive prototypes, all within the same platform. This can streamline your workflow significantly since you won’t have to switch between different tools constantly.
Best Software Options for Building Prototypes
When it comes to prototyping, the software you choose can significantly affect the outcome of your design. Figma really excels in this area, particularly with its interactive components that allow you to simulate user interactions instantly. This means you can develop clickable prototypes that closely resemble the final product, which is incredibly useful for gathering user feedback and conducting tests.
InVision is another powerful option for prototyping. Its user-friendly interface allows you to transform static designs into interactive experiences. You can add transitions, animations and even links to other screens, making it an excellent choice for showcasing your design’s functionality. Plus, it’s perfect for gathering feedback from stakeholders, as they can navigate your prototype and provide input in real time.
UXPin stands out for its impressive capability to connect design elements directly to React components. This feature lets you create prototypes that not only look great but also work with real data, effectively linking design and development. By integrating dynamic variables, it boosts interactivity, which is essential for thorough user testing.
Overall, the right tools can empower you to create wireframes and prototypes that effectively communicate your ideas, streamline collaboration and enhance user experience. Investing time in finding the tools that work best for you and your team can lead to more successful design outcomes.
Optimize Your Design Workflow: Transition from Wireframe to Prototype
Shifting from wireframes to prototypes is an important step in the design process. This stage allows you to take the basic layout you've created with wireframes and turn it into something interactive and functional. While wireframes give you a simple outline of your app or website, prototypes offer a more polished version that not only showcases the product's appearance but also illustrates how it will operate. This transition is vital for testing concepts, gathering feedback and shaping a product that truly connects with users.
To get the most out of this transition, think of it as a journey. Start with the low-fidelity wireframes that lay out the structure and flow of your design, then gradually layer in the details that will transform them into high-fidelity prototypes. This process not only enhances communication among team members but also ensures that everyone is on the same page regarding the product vision.
Step-by-Step Guide to Evolve Wireframes into Prototypes
When you're ready to evolve your wireframes into prototypes, start by reviewing your wireframes. Look at the layout and identify the key interactions that need to be demonstrated. This is where you’ll want to decide what elements will be clickable and how users will navigate between screens. Once you've mapped out the interactions, you can begin adding more detailed design elements, like colors, typography and images, to give your prototype a more polished look.
Choose a prototyping tool that suits your needs. Options like Figma, Adobe XD or UXPin can help you easily create interactive elements. Begin building your prototype by linking the wireframe screens together, ensuring the transitions feel smooth. If your tool allows, incorporate animations or transitions, as these can really enhance the user experience and give a better sense of the final product. Once you’ve done that, take some time to navigate through your prototype yourself to spot any issues with navigation or functionality.
How to Validate Your Prototype Through User Testing
Once your prototype is ready, it’s time to validate it through user testing. This step is essential for gathering feedback and ensuring that your design meets user needs. Begin by selecting a group of users that represent your target audience. Set up a testing session where users can interact with your prototype and perform specific tasks.
As they navigate through your prototype, observe their actions and listen to their thoughts. It’s beneficial to ask open-ended questions about their experience, such as what they found intuitive or what confused them. This feedback is gold; it will help you identify any usability issues or areas for improvement. After conducting these tests, take the insights you’ve gathered and iterate on your prototype. This might involve refining certain interactions or tweaking the design elements to better align with user expectations.
Validating your prototype through user testing is a great way to refine your design and build trust with stakeholders, ensuring that the final product will truly connect with users. The goal is to create something that not only looks appealing but also feels enjoyable to use.
Conclusion
Understanding the distinctions between wireframes, prototypes and mockups is essential for effective product design.
Each tool serves a unique purpose, from establishing the foundational layout with wireframes to creating interactive experiences through prototypes.
By recognizing when to utilize each of these elements, designers can streamline their workflow and enhance collaboration among team members.
This organized approach will result in a more polished final product that truly connects with users and fulfills their needs.
Embracing these practices will empower teams to create designs that are not only functional but also visually compelling.